Georgia Highlands College is a multi-campus, state college member of the University System of Georgia. Founded in 1970 as Floyd Junior College, it now serves thousands of students from over 30 counties in Northwest Georgia. We are so proud of Charlie!
A Vietnam War veteran just earned his college degree at 81.
Charley Whaley dropped out of high school more than six decades ago before serving 23 years in the U.S. Navy. Inspired by his family, he enrolled at a local college, learned how to navigate computers, and spent years working toward a goal he'd never forgotten.
"I wanted to see if I could do it. And I did."

Congratulations to this year's NWGA LEAD cohort on completing a year of leadership development, collaboration and professional growth!
Through this unique partnership among Georgia Highlands College, Dalton State College, Chattahoochee Technical College and Georgia Northwestern Technical College, participants gained valuable leadership experience while working together to strengthen workforce development and student success across Northwest Georgia.
GHC students are gearing up for the summer classes of a lifetime! Students pursuing a Bachelor's in Environmental and Natural Resources or an Associate Degree in Biology are soon leaving for Wyoming to explore Yellowstone National Park and more, experiencing semi-arid grasslands, wetlands, lava fields, glaciated peaks, volcanic plateaus, and forested mountains.
And the coolest part? They're getting college credit!
